WebMar 25, 2024 · Oral cavity and pharynx cancer. The five-year relative survival rate for oral cavity and pharynx cancer by stage is:. Localized: 83.7 percent; Regional: 65 percent; Distant: 39.1 percent ... Hard palate cancer is a type of head and neck cancer that begins when cells that make up the bony part of the roof of the mouth grow out of control and form lesions or tumors. The hard palate creates a barrier between the mouth and the nasal cavity. Cancers that develop there tend to spread into the nasal cavity when they ...

Lip cancer is a type of oral cancer. It develops in the squamous cells that line certain oral and facial structures — such as the lips, tongue, cheeks and throat. Lip cancer has a high survival rate because the condition is often diagnosed in the early stages. Treatment options include surgery, chemotherapy and radiation therapy.
